And speaking on Tuners and potential sponsors.
We now have Mitsubishi & Saturn Recycling on board to participate in the WCG. They bring years of Mitsubishi experience and knowlege to the table, as well as a good supply of OEM and JDM Mitsu parts. They are looking into setting up a vendor booth as well as bringing out both there twin Mitsubishi EVO 7's.
Also, we anticipate participation from the Super Tuners at GTpro. They bring tons of knowlege on the 3000GT/Stealth platform as well as Nissan performance vehicles. They would'nt state exactly what they have planned to show, only that they will have a few suprises for everyone. They will be arriving in Norcal for the MWCG after they return from the 3/S National Gathering in St. Louis.
And last but not least are the Innovators at RRE and Road Race Motorsports. Who have some serious vehicles in preparation for a good showing. As some of you can imagine, they have some serious heat and unexpected suprises in store for us all. I don't want to say but we will all be blown away. RRE and RRM bring to the table years of Mitsu Experience, in both rally racing and road racing, as well as innovation in performance parts and components.

The now tentative date for this years Mitsubishi Westcoast Gathering is now set for August 8-10. The CMI portion of the event will consist of vehicle Test & Tune, Car show, and Drag Race. This is a great opportunity for us all to recieve national coverage through all the Magazines as well as help put Mitsu performance vehicles squarely on the map.
